2020 11 16 The plaster needs to be in powder form to reuse Continue pounding the mold until the pieces are small Then hit or grind the pieces with the flat top of a sledgehammer to reduce it into a powder You could also wrap the plaster in a towel or bag and crush it up with your hammer This pulverizes it without getting powder everywhere.

How do you grind brick mortar Start by grinding the top and bottom of the horizontal bed joints with an angle grinder Photo 1 Hold the grinder with both hands to keep it steady and avoid grinding into the bricks You only need to grind 3/4 in into the mortar.
